Топ 10 трябва да имат умения за работа с уеб дизайнери

Уеб дизайн и разработка на индустрията е нарастващ професионалист, който е атрактивен по редица причини. С толкова много компании и организации, в зависимост от тяхното онлайн присъствие в наши дни, хората, които проектират, разработват и управляват уебсайтовете си, са в голямо търсене - тенденция, която едва ли ще се промени скоро.

Независимо дали започвате да работите като уеб дизайнер или уеб програмист или искате да промените кариерата си и да станете професионалист в мрежата, има някои ключови умения, от които се нуждаете, ако се надявате да бъдете успешни в тази индустрия. Следният списък с умения, технически и други, представляват някои от тези ключови области на знанието, които трябва да работите, за да добавите към вашия репертоар, когато започнете надолу по пътя да станете дизайнер на уебсайтове.

01 от 10

HTML

Гети изображения

HTML уменията са критично важна част от инструментариума на уеб дизайнера от самото начало на тази професия. За мнозина този маркерски език е техният вход в света на уеб дизайна.

В крайна сметка, HTML (хипертекстен език за маркиране) е самата основа за това как са създадени уеб сайтовете. За тази цел е едно от най-важните неща, които уеб дизайнерът или уеб програмистът може да научи (и затова е това, което е едно от първите неща, които ще научите). Дори ако възнамерявате да използвате WYSIWYG редактор или CMS за по-голямата част от кариерата си, познаването на HTML ще ви даде разбиране за това как работят тези инструменти и ще ви даде много повече контрол над вашите работа. Това знание също така ще гарантира, че ако имате нужда да работите извън тези редактори, имате възможност да го направите.

Най-долу, всеки, който прави професионална работа в мрежата днес, има разбиране за HTML. Дори ако не го използват в обичайните си работни функции, те разбират този основен език за маркиране.

02 от 10

CSS

Докато HTML диктува структурата на сайтовете, CSS обработва визуалния външен вид. Като такъв, CSS е друг невероятно най-важен език, който уеб дизайнерите могат да научат.

CSS е императивно умение за уеб дизайнери и разработчици от предния край. Докато CSS може да е полезно за разработчиците на уеб страници, това не е толкова важно, колкото е за дизайнерите и дескторите на предния край (това са специалистите, които биха направили mockup на сайта и го кодират с HTML и CSS да се появяват на екрана ). Тези същества казаха, че уеб разработчиците, които знаят, че CSS ще могат да направят приложенията си да взаимодействат по-ефективно с дизайна.

За много уеб специалисти, CSS се научава заедно с HTML, тъй като двата езика са наистина комбинацията, която изгражда структурата и стила основа за всяка уеб страница.

03 от 10

Дизайн смисъл

Доброто усещане за дизайн е важно за уеб специалистите, които попадат в категорията "дизайнер". Има много повече в уеб дизайна, отколкото просто да знаете кои цветове изглеждат добре заедно. Трябва да сте запознати с елементите на дизайна, както и с основните принципи на дизайна, както и най -добрите практики за типографията , как да използвате изображения , принципи на оформлението и др. Също така трябва да имате представа за това как реалните хора ще взаимодействат с дизайна, така че да можете да вземате правилните решения, за да помогнете да посрещнете нуждите на този сайт.

Докато дизайнерските умения никога не са лоши неща, професионалистите, които са по-фокусирани като уеб програмисти, не се нуждаят от това умение толкова много, освен ако не работят като freelancer и са отговорни за всички аспекти на създаването на сайта (което означава, че те не работят с отделен дизайнер).

04 от 10

JavaScript и Аякс

JavaScript е важен интерактивен елемент на уебсайт, а уеб разработчиците трябва да се чувстват комфортно в JavaScript, преди да научат други езици, особено как взаимодействат с HTML и CSS, за да създадат трите пласта на уеб дизайна .

Уеб дизайнерите не се нуждаят от научаване на JavaScript, освен ако не се занимават с разработка в края на краищата - и дори тогава основното разбиране на Javascript често е повече от достатъчно. Уеб разработчиците трябва да научат JavaScript, тъй като те играят важна роля в много уеб сайтове и уеб приложения днес. Всеки, който се занимава с разработка на гърба, вероятно ще е много удобен с Javascript.

05 от 10

PHP, ASP, Java, Perl или C ++

Умението да програмирате уеб страници изисква да научите поне един или два езика за програмиране. Има много повече опции от изброените по-горе, но това са едни от най-популярните. PHP е лесно лидер в мрежата днес, отчасти защото е език с отворен код, който се възприема от силна общност. Ако изберете само един език, който да научите, моето предложение е, че трябва да е PHP. Броят ресурси, които ще намерите онлайн за PHP, ще бъде много полезен за вас.

Уеб дизайнерите не трябва да изучават език за програмиране (различен от HTML, който е език за маркиране, а не чист програмен език). Уеб програмистите трябва да научат поне един и колкото повече знаете, толкова по-трудоемки и гъвкави ще бъдете.

Искате ли да направите себе си супер ценно? Потърсете да научите езиците, които са все още в търсенето, но които не много хора преследват тези дни. Ако сте квалифицирани на тези езици, ще откриете, че може да няма тон на възможности за кариера за това умение, но тези, които съществуват, са супер трудни за попълване, което означава, че ще бъдете премиум актив.

06 от 10

Мобилна поддръжка

На днешния уеб има огромно разнообразие от устройства и размери на екрана, които се използват. За тази цел уебсайтовете трябва да поддържат тази широка гама от потребителски устройства с отзивчиви уеб сайтове , създадени за този свят с множество устройства .

Да бъдеш в състояние да проектирате сайтове, които изглеждат страхотно, са с различни размери, а също и да пишете медийни заявки за изграждане на отзивчиви сайтове, е от решаващо значение за уеб специалистите днес.

Мобилните устройства надхвърлят просто отговарящите на уебсайтове. Ако можете да разработите мобилни приложения, особено тези, които взаимодействат с уеб сайтове, ще бъдете много привлекателни в нашия все по-мобилен ориентиран свят.

07 от 10

Умения за обслужване на клиенти

Макар и да не е техническо умение, отличното обслужване на персонала е ключов елемент от успешната кариера в уеб дизайна.

Независимо дали работите за агенция, като свободна практика или като вътрешен ресурс за дадена организация, ще трябва да общувате с хора , да представите идеи за дизайн и да управлявате взаимоотношенията си. Страхотните умения за обслужване на клиенти ви помагат с всичко това.

Да, ще имате нужда от техническите умения на уеб специалист, за да превъзхождате, но дори и най-добрият уеб дизайнер / разработчик ще се провали, ако не може да третира клиентите си по правилния начин.

08 от 10

SEO

Оптимизацията за търсещи машини или SEO е полезна за всеки, който изгражда уеб сайтове. Съществуват редица фактори, които оказват влияние върху класирането на сайта в търсачките, от съдържанието на този сайт до входящите му връзки, скоростта и производителността на изтеглянето му, както и неговата удобство за мобилни устройства . Всички тези фактори са такива, които уеб дизайнерът трябва да има предвид и да знае как да използва, за да направи сайта по-привлекателен за двигателите и по-достъпен за клиентите.

Както уеб дизайнерите, така и уеб програмистите ще имат по-желателно резюме, ако знаят поне основите на SEO. Дори ако хардкор приложението на това умение е оставено на маркетинг професионалисти, знаейки, че основите на SEO е хубаво перо във вашата шапка.

09 от 10

Управление на уеб сървър

Знаейки поне малко за уеб сървъра, на който работи уебсайтът Ви, може да ви помогне да решите проблеми и да направите сайтовете си по-добри. Повечето уеб дизайнери смятат, че могат да пренебрегнат сървъра, но ако знаете как сървърът отговаря на нещата, можете да създадете по-добър сайт, както и този, който се представя по-добре от гледна точка на изпълнението.

Уеб дизайнерите не трябва да знаят как да администрират сървър, но могат да се възползват от познаването на прости неща, за да могат най-малкото да комуникират по-ефективно със сървърните администратори. Уеб разработчиците трябва да научат повече за сървъра, за да могат да отстраняват неизправностите в своите скриптове и програми.

10 от 10

Управление на проекти

Управлението на проекти е критично умение за работа в почти всяка индустрия и уеб дизайнът не е изключение. Уменията за управление на проектите ви помагат да направите проекта на разстояние отдясно , да го поддържате на пистата и да сте сигурни, че проектът ще успее. Това ще ви примами с всеки мениджър, с когото работите. Той също така ще ви помогне да се преместите в повече роли от типа на мениджъра на екипа, докато гледате да развиете кариерата си.

Както уеб дизайнерите, така и уеб разработчиците ще се възползват от познаването на управлението на проектите. Независимо дали работите в агенция или уеб дизайнер на свободна практика, да можете да управлявате проект е много полезно умение.